About the Role
Taktile empowers financial institutions to transform into truly AI-native organizations. We’re growing rapidly with enterprise customers across banks and insurance companies, and we’re looking for a Senior Product Manager.
We are building the world's leading Agentic Decisioning Platform for Financial Services. Our customers use our product to automate millions of critical decisions across lending, anti money laundering, fraud prevention, and many other use cases.
At the core of many of these decisions lies our Decision Engine. As a Senior Product Manager, you will be responsible for maintaining and evolving this critical part of the Taktile platform. You will work closely with engineering to balance the demands of a rapidly growing customer base and collaborate with design to define what data-driven workflow authoring should look like in an agent-first world.

About Us
Taktile enables financial institutions to transform into AI-native organizations that are increasingly powered by autonomous agents. With our modular Agentic Decision Platform, customers combine AI agents, rules, relevant context, and human oversight to safely automate and optimize their decisions—approving more customers, reimbursing claims instantly, stopping fraud before it spreads, and financing every business worth funding. Founded in 2020, Taktile powers millions of decisions daily for institutions including Mercury, Monzo, Faire, and Pleo. With offices in New York, Berlin, London, São Paulo, and Iași, the company has raised $184M from Growth Equity at Goldman Sachs Alternatives, Index Ventures, Tiger Global, Balderton Capital, and Y Combinator.
